This Order provides that the High Court established by the West Indies Associated States Supreme Court Order 1967, which is a Colonial Court of Admiralty, shall have the Admiralty jurisdiction of the High Court of England, as defined in section 1 of the Administration of Justice Act 1956, with certain modifications. It also extends certain of the provisions contained in Part I of that Act to Montserrat, and revokes the Admiralty Jurisdiction (Montserrat) Order 1964.
